QR codes cannot be viruses! QR codes have no executable data encoded in, and even if they contained machines instructions for some devices no QR code reader is capable of executing them. So one thing must be stated clear QR codes cannot be viruses.
There are however some areas in which QR Codes can pose a risk to your security and safety. QR Codes are small harmless patterns printed onto a surface (billboard, poster etc) and their intent is only to help you get data from a printed medium to a digital medium.
A QR code is a type of barcode that can be read using an app and the camera on your smartphone or tablet. A QR code stores information related to the item it's found on. QR codes can be found anywhere, from catalogs and advertisements to sporting event tickets and airline boarding passes.

The short answer to this question is - Static QR Codes are free whereas Dynamic QR Codes require an ongoing subscription. Static QR Codes encode the data directly into the code. Just like a barcode. Most QR Code Generation tools (basic or professional) will allow you to create Static QR Codes for free.
